The Mind-Body Connection
Your body and mind are closely connected.
When you're under pressure, your body releases stress hormones such as cortisol and adrenaline. These hormones prepare your body to deal with challengesโbut when stress becomes ongoing, they can begin affecting your overall wellbeing.
Chronic stress may contribute to:
-
Poor sleep
-
Muscle tension
-
Fatigue
-
Skin breakouts
-
Increased oil production
-
Slower skin healing
-
Digestive discomfort
-
Low energy
-
Mood changes
The longer stress persists, the more visible its effects become.
How Stress Affects Your Skin
Your skin is often one of the first places where stress becomes visible.
1. Dull Complexion
Stress can affect circulation, reducing the flow of oxygen and nutrients to your skin.
The result?
Your complexion may appear:
-
Dull
-
Tired
-
Uneven
-
Less radiant
2. Increased Breakouts
Elevated cortisol levels can stimulate excess oil production.
This may lead to:
-
Acne
-
Congestion
-
Enlarged pores
-
Inflammation
3. Faster Skin Ageing
Chronic stress may accelerate collagen breakdown.
Over time, this contributes to:
-
Fine lines
-
Reduced skin firmness
-
Loss of elasticity
-
Tired-looking skin
4. Sensitive Skin
Stress can weaken your skin barrier.
This may cause:
-
Dryness
-
Redness
-
Irritation
-
Increased sensitivity
How Stress Affects Your Body
Stress doesn't stop at your skin.
It often manifests physically throughout your body.
Common signs include:
1. Tight Shoulders and Neck
Muscle tension is one of the earliest signs of chronic stress.
2. Fatigue
Even after sleeping, many people still feel exhausted.
3. Poor Posture
Stress often causes us to hunch our shoulders or clench our jaw unconsciously.
4. Water Retention
Stress may contribute to temporary bloating and puffiness.
5. Reduced Energy
Your body works harder when under constant stress, leaving you feeling mentally and physically drained.

Healthy Habits That Support Beauty From Within
Looking after yourself doesn't have to be complicated.
Small, consistent habits can make a noticeable difference.
1. Prioritise Sleep
Aim for 7โ9 hours of quality sleep each night.
2. Stay Hydrated
Well-hydrated skin appears brighter and healthier.
3. Exercise Regularly
Movement supports circulation, mood and overall health.
4. Eat a Balanced Diet
Choose foods rich in antioxidants, healthy fats and lean protein to support healthy skin.
5. Manage Stress
Simple activities such as walking, yoga, meditation or massage can help your body relax.
